Priyansh Arya: In IPL 2026, the bat of Punjab Kings’ young opening batsman Priyansh Arya is speaking strongly. He has created history by batting explosively against Delhi Capitals. In the Punjab Kings vs Delhi Capitals match played in Dharamshala, Arya has made a special record in his name by hitting a six on the very first ball of the match. The special thing is that he achieved this feat on the ball of Australia’s star fast bowler Mitchell Starc.

Priyansh Arya created history

In this match, Delhi Capitals captain Axar Patel won the toss and invited the host Punjab Kings to bat first. Priyansh Arya, who came to start Punjab’s innings, hit a brilliant six over the covers on the very first ball of Mitchell Starc. With this six, Priyansh has become the first batsman in IPL history to hold the record of hitting a six on the first ball in two different matches.

A six was hit on the first ball against CSK also

Even before this, Priyansh Arya had hit a six on the first ball of the match in IPL 2025. Last season, he did this feat against Chennai Super Kings. Now again by hitting a six on the first ball against Delhi, he has registered his name in the record book.

scored a stormy half century

While batting explosively against Delhi Capitals, Priyansh Arya played a stormy inning of 56 runs in 33 balls with the help of 6 sixes and 2 fours. During this, he completed his half-century in 24 balls. This is his third half-century this season.
